Course Content

• Introduction to Industrial Internet of Things (IIoT) and Smart Parking Systems
• Smart Parking Technologies: Sensors, Actuators, and Communication Protocols (e.g., LoRaWAN, NB-IoT)
• Data Acquisition and Processing in Smart Parking: Cloud Computing and Edge Computing
• IIoT Platforms and Software for Smart Parking Applications
• Cybersecurity in IIoT for Smart Parking: Risk Assessment and Mitigation
• Smart Parking System Design and Implementation
• Advanced Analytics for Smart Parking: Predictive Modeling and Optimization
• Integration of Smart Parking with other Smart City Systems (e.g., Traffic Management)
• Case Studies of Successful Smart Parking Deployments
• Project Management and Implementation of Smart Parking IIoT Solutions

Career path

Career Role (IIoT Smart Parking) Description
IIoT Smart Parking Engineer (Primary Keyword: IIoT, Smart Parking; Secondary Keyword: Embedded Systems, Cloud) Develops and maintains IIoT infrastructure for smart parking systems, integrating sensors, gateways, and cloud platforms. Focus on real-time data processing and system optimization.
Data Scientist (Smart Parking Analytics) (Primary Keyword: Data Science, Smart Parking; Secondary Keyword: Machine Learning, Predictive Modelling) Analyzes parking data to optimize pricing, predict demand, and improve system efficiency using advanced machine learning techniques. Crucial for revenue generation.
Cloud Architect (IIoT Infrastructure) (Primary Keyword: Cloud Architect, IIoT; Secondary Keyword: AWS, Azure, GCP) Designs, implements, and manages the cloud infrastructure supporting IIoT smart parking systems, ensuring scalability, reliability, and security.
IoT Software Developer (Smart Parking Applications) (Primary Keyword: IoT Developer, Smart Parking; Secondary Keyword: Mobile App Development, API Integration) Develops user-facing applications and backend systems for interacting with smart parking infrastructure. Creates seamless user experiences.
